Prayer for the Helpless Unborn

Heavenly Father, in Your love for us, protect against the wickedness of the devil, those helpless little ones to whom You have given the gift of life.
Touch with pity the hearts of those women pregnant in our world today who are not thinking of motherhood.
Help them to see that the child they carry is made in Your image - as well as theirs - made for eternal life.
Dispel their fear and selfishness and give them true womanly hearts to love their babies and give them birth and all the needed care that a mother can give.
We ask this through Jesus Christ, Your Son, Our Lord, Who lives and reigns with You and Holy Spirit, One God, forever and ever. Amen.

Daily Prayer to Spiritually Adopt an Unborn Child

Jesus, Mary, Joseph, I love you very much. I beg you to spare the life of the unborn child that I have spiritually adopted who is in danger of abortion.

Archbishop Sheen composed the above prayer and encouraged people to recite it daily for nine months to save the life of an unborn child. He said that although the identity of your spiritual child may be unknown to you during your earthly life, there is every hope that you will be united with him or her forever in heaven.Let us remember to pray in a special way for all unborn children who are in danger of abortion.

'Facts of Faith'

90% of Americans believe in God

71% pray at least once a week

49% attend church regularly

34% of American Christians are Evangelical Protestants

22% are mainstream Protestants and

21% are Catholics

5 times as many Americans believe UFOs are spaceships from another planet as call themselves atheists

Sources: Baylor Institute for Studies of Religion report, September 2006. Guardian/ICM poll, December 200
